Form 4: Pfizer Executive Rady A. Johnson Reports Stock Transactions
SEC Form 4 Filing
Executive Vice President Rady A. Johnson reports the earn-out of stock appreciation rights and related transactions involving Pfizer Inc. common stock.
Summary
- On February 23, 2024, Rady A. Johnson, an Executive Vice President at Pfizer Inc., reported transactions involving the company's common stock.
- These transactions included the earn-out of 29,436 stock appreciation rights at a price of $27.34.
- Shares were withheld to satisfy tax obligations (2,132 shares at $27.76) and to cover the exercise price of the stock appreciation rights (23,788 shares at $27.37).
- Following these transactions, Johnson directly owns 97,153 shares of Pfizer common stock and indirectly owns 6,301 shares through a Rule 16b-3 plan.
